Résumé

Dive deep into Jenkins Blue Ocean and discover how easy creating a pipeline can be. You'll see how Blue Ocean provides a better user experience when designing, running, and visualizing pipelines. This book shows you its intuitive user interface and its powerful pipeline editor and how this makes it a tool for everyone.
Beginning Jenkins Blue Ocean starts with an introduction to Blue Ocean, followed by a step-by-step guide on how to set it up. You'll learn how to create a pipeline for every branch and pull request on your Git, GitHub, and GitLab repositories. You'll experience the improved pipeline visualization and log diagnosis features in Blue Ocean.
Later you will go beyond the visual pipeline editor to learn the declarative syntax and gain better control over your pipelines. Then, you'll take a look at some tools to enable you to write pipeline code in the declarative syntax. You will also learn to extend delivery pipelines with Jenkins shared libraries.

What You Will Learn
  • Discover Jenkins Blue Ocean and how to use it
  • Create elegant pipelines using the visual pipeline editor
  • Work with the declarative pipeline syntax
  • Use tools that help you write declarative pipeline code
  • Extend pipelines with Jenkins shared libraries
  • Visualize pipelines from classic Jenkins in Blue Ocean
  • Configure and view test results in Blue Ocean
  • Accurately diagnose pipeline failures using improved pipeline visualization
  • Create multibranch pipeline projects for your Git, GitHub, and GitLab repositories

  • Who This Book Is For
    Those new to Jenkins who are looking for an easy introduction. The book will also be useful for readers familiar with classic Jenkins and would like to learn Jenkins Blue Ocean.
    Chapter 1: What's New in Jenkins Blue Ocean (20 pages)Chapter Goal: IntroductionSub Topics: 1. Visual Pipeline Editor 2. Pipeline visualization 3. Diagnosis 4. Easy GitHub & Git Integration 5. Personalization Chapter 2: Setting Up Jenkins Blue Ocean (10 pages)Chapter Goal: Installing Jenkins Blue OceanSub Topics: 1. Installing Jenkins 2. Installing the Blue Ocean plugin Chapter 3: Creating Your First Pipeline (30 pages)Chapter Goal: Hands on guide to create a pipeline in Jenkins Blue OceanSub Topics: 1. Creating a repo in GitHub 2. Creating a pipeline in Blue Ocean 3. Visualize your pipeline 4. Activity view 5. Pipeline Run Details view Chapter 4: Jenkinsfile and the Declarative Pipeline Syntax (25 pages)Chapter Goal: Introduction to Jenkinsfile and the pipeline syntaxSub Topics: 1. Elements of declarative pipeline syntax 2. Sections 3. Directives 4. Jenkinsfile Chapter 5: Writing a Jenkinsfile (10 pages)Chapter Goal: tools that will help in writing a jenkinsfileSub Topics: 1. Blue Ocean pipeline editor 2. Declarative directive generator 3. Snippet generator 4. Jenkinsfile plugin for Atom Editor Chapter 6: Where to Go from Here? (25 pages)Chapter Goal: Jenkins Blue Ocean roadmap and next stepsSub Topics: 1. Writing more complex pipelines in Blue Ocean 2. Extending with Jenkins shared libraries 3. Using scripts 4. Upcoming features in Blue Ocean
    Nikhil Pathania is currently practicing DevOps at Siemens Gamesa Renewable Energy, Denmark. He has been working in the DevOps industry for over ten years. Nikhil started his career in software configuration management as an SCM engineer and later moved on to learn various other tools and technologies in the field of automation and DevOps.
    During his career, Nikhil has architected and implemented continuous integration and continuous delivery solutions across diverse IT projects. He enjoys finding new and better ways to automate and improve manual processes.
    In his spare time, Nikhil likes to read, write, and meditate. He is an avid climber, and now hikes and cycles.
